The History and Origins of the Musashi Swords Tanto Blade
The Musashi Swords Tanto Blade has a rich history deeply rooted in the traditions and honor of Japan’s Samurai class. Originating during the Edo period (1603-1867), this distinctive blade type was designed for both functional use on the battlefield and as a symbol of the Samurai’s commitment to their code of conduct, Bushido. Crafted with meticulous care, each Tanto blade is a testament to the skill and artistry of its blacksmiths, who followed precise techniques passed down through generations.
The name “Musashi” evokes the legendary swordsman Miyamoto Musashi, renowned for his two-sword fighting style and philosophical treatises on strategy and life. This historical association adds depth to the cultural significance of the Tanto blade. Over time, these swords have evolved from practical weapons to cherished heirlooms, with some highly prized examples featuring intricate designs and even inlay of precious metals, such as an authentic gold katana sword or a handmade samurai sword adorned with gold accents.
Design and Craftsmanship: A Masterwork of Metalworking
The Musashi Swords Tanto Blade stands as a testament to the unparalleled craftsmanship and artistic prowess of Japanese metalworking. This iconic blade, with its elegant design, is more than just a weapon; it’s a symbol of samurai honor and discipline. Crafted by skilled artisans using centuries-old techniques, each Musashi Swords Tanto is a unique masterpiece. The blade’s shape, characterized by its narrow point and straight edge, reflects the evolution of Japanese sword design, balancing functionality with aesthetic appeal.
The craftsmanship involved in creating these blades is remarkable. Forged from high-carbon steel, the tanto undergoes rigorous heat treatment to achieve exceptional hardness and sharpness. The intricate patterns etched along the blade, often inspired by natural elements or traditional motifs, are meticulously hand-applied. Moreover, the balance and weight distribution are meticulously refined, ensuring a seamless blend of power and control in the hands of a skilled swordsman.
